  When I first got online in mid-1995, the web was still in its early stages of predominately text-based sites. So, later that same year, Studium, which is a rough translation in Latin for hobby, became my experiment at providing to those with similar hobby interests a site that had what I could not find -- informative and well illustrated articles on different leisurely pastimes.

After a decade-and-a-half, the internet has become what it wasn't - with a vengeance. The eye candy of images fills the bandwidth, and far more learned articles than mine are a simple click away. I still like to think that I am providing a source of knowledge and inspiration for the hobby enthusiast.

Although the site has gone through several redesigns (to incorporate what I've learned about web site design), I've attempted to make the changes improvements for my visitors. I hope you feel I've succeeded.
